Sean – what would help is to make sure that the meshes used for collision for the ~300 is very simple. Better yet, you use simple geometries, primitives, that is. That would help.
Also, going to C++ would help too. But keeping the collision meshes simple is where I would start. Good luck. Dan --------------------------------------------- Bernard A. and Frances M.
